Regarding the bridge pins. I don't remember the exact name, but at the hardware
store is a two part&nbsp;epoxy product used for soldering. (Something like
liquid iron). I have used that to repair bridge pin holes. The reason you want
to use this stuff is because it take a long time to set harden, (about 30
minutes), so you have enough time to work with it. <br>
<br>
You don't have to put the piano on its back. Remove the string and bridge pins.
Mix the epoxy. take a bridge pin, and put a little epoxy on the end of the pin
and put it in the hole. (use more or less depending on how big the hole is).
Make sure the pin is in the correct position. You might need to hammer in the
pins if you can't push them in with your fingers. Clean off any excess epoxy
around the pins. Let the epoxy set, usually at least 24 - 48 hours. Put the
strings back on and tune. <br>
